How To Fix FIP_BAL_MSG_CLASS041 - No entry found in &1


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: FIP_BAL_MSG_CLASS - FIP messages related to errors from BAL

  • Message number: 041

  • Message text: No entry found in &1

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message FIP_BAL_MSG_CLASS041 - No entry found in &1 ?

    The SAP error message FIP_BAL_MSG_CLASS041 with the description "No entry found in &1" typically indicates that the system is unable to find a specific entry in a table or configuration related to financial information processing (FIP). This error can occur in various contexts, such as during the execution of financial transactions, reporting, or data retrieval.

    Cause:

    1. Missing Configuration: The most common cause is that the required configuration or master data entry is missing in the specified table (indicated by &1).
    2. Incorrect Input: The input parameters provided during the transaction may not match any existing entries in the database.
    3. Data Deletion: The entry may have been deleted or not yet created in the system.
    4. Authorization Issues: Sometimes, the user may not have the necessary authorizations to view or access the required data.

    Solution:

    1. Check Configuration: Verify that the necessary configuration entries exist in the relevant tables. You can use transaction codes like SE11 (Data Dictionary) to check the table specified in the error message.
    2. Create Missing Entries: If the required entry is missing, you may need to create it. This could involve setting up master data or configuration settings in the system.
    3. Review Input Parameters: Ensure that the input parameters you are using are correct and correspond to existing entries in the database.
    4. Authorization Check: Confirm that the user has the necessary authorizations to access the data. You may need to consult with your SAP security team if there are authorization issues.
    5.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idance related to the table or process you are working with.

    Related Information:

    • Transaction Codes: Depending on the context, you may need to use various transaction codes to investigate the issue, such as SE11 (Data Dictionary), SE16 (Data Browser), or specific financial transaction codes.
    • SAP Notes: Check the SAP Support Portal for any relevant SAP Notes that may address this specific error or provide additional troubleshooting steps.
    • Community Forums: SAP Community and other forums can be helpful for finding similar issues faced by other users and the solutions they implemented.

    If the issue persists after following these steps, it may be beneficial to engage with your SAP support team or a consultant who specializes in SAP Financials for further assistance.
